Bandai Namco to Shut Down PAC-MAN Mobile Game

Bandai Namco has announced the imminent shutdown of PAC-MAN Mobile, a surprising move as the iconic game celebrates its 45th anniversary this year. This beloved version of the game, which hit the mobile scene over a decade ago, is set to close its doors permanently.

When Is the PAC-MAN Mobile Shutdown?

The official shutdown date for PAC-MAN Mobile is scheduled for May 30th, 2025. As part of the wind-down process, in-app purchases were discontinued as of April 1st. Players can continue enjoying the game until the final day, so if you're still a fan, make sure to savor those last moments.

The community has voiced considerable disappointment over Bandai Namco's decision to shut down the game completely rather than transitioning it to an offline mode. Many fans feel that an offline version would have been a welcome solution, potentially generating ongoing revenue for the company.

PAC-MAN Mobile, originally launched as PAC-MAN + Tournaments, offered more than just the classic arcade experience. It included the nostalgic 8-bit arcade mode, as well as a Story Mode featuring numerous original mazes. Additionally, the game introduced an Adventure Mode with limited-time themed events, allowing players to earn exclusive skins. The competitive spirit was kept alive through the Tournament Mode, which provided weekly maze challenges across three difficulty levels. Players could also customize PAC-MAN, the ghosts, the joystick, and more with a variety of skins.

The Reason

The decision to shut down PAC-MAN Mobile likely stems from the game's mounting technical issues. Over the years, the game has suffered from numerous bugs and problems, which may have been a significant factor in the choice to discontinue it.
